This is a waterless vitamin C serum. It’s essentially oil based with extracts. The vitamin C is Tetrahexyldecyl Ascorbate which is a stable vitamin C derivative. For me this derivative has always been more effective than other derivatives out there. This serum uses a 20% concentration of Tetrahexyldecyl Ascorbate. It has a really light oil texture, almost watery. It doesn’t have any real discernible scent. African Botanics added resurrection plant and marine blue microalgae which are some of the extracts they use in many of their products. Resurrection plant extract is interesting. The Resurrection plant develops molecules to survive stress in times of drought. This allows the plant to come back after a desiccation state. The Haberlea extract form the plant is rich in caffeoyl phenylethanoid glycoside called myconoside which is what plays a role in how well it survives. The basic roles of the plant extract are an antioxidant & increasing production of elastin and collagen. It also helps increase skin elasticity and radiance. The oil sinks in very quickly for me, it’s not heavy or greasy at all, it has a satin silky feeling to it. You can either apply it neat to the skin or mix in a serum or cream. Vitamin C helps with brightening & evening the skin tone as well as anti-aging by stimulating collagen production. I’ve had some oil based vitamin C serums that worked best applied first before anything else, this one works well at any stage with no pilling. I used it at many phases in a routine and it worked in all of them. I would suggest applying this last before a cream. That’s how I liked it. This one is non-irritating for me, that’s the benefit of a derivative compared to ascorbic acid–little to no irritation. Derivatives aren’t as brightening for me either but it’s always a pro/con in skincare. Overall I have to say I prefer Nutritive Molecule Serum to this one. That serum is a more one and done day serum (plus it’s super effective).

This eye serum has a thick gel texture, it also has these beads that burst when you apply the product. It’s so refreshing and soothing. Truly a pleasure to apply. I blew through mine in record speed. This is meant to help with puffiness, dark circles, lines/wrinkles plus it’s soothing and tightens the eye area. Now I feel it did all of those minus dark circles which is pretty much the story of my life. I have genetic dark circles so honestly as I always say, nothing will fix those. I absolutely adored this launch. It’s fantastic. Very pricey yes. I get it. But it was so refreshing, yet hydrating more than the average gel, plus it just really helped tighten the area and was such a delight to use. The combination of refreshing with benefits made it such a delight for summer.

This has a lot of things I like such as arnica, caffeine, antioxidants, hydrators like beta glucan, seaweed, oligosaccharides & ceramides plus the usual African Botanics plant extracts (honeybush, marula, rooibos). Overall it’s just really a cool texture, it works and the packaging is luxe. The pump almost spits out too much at first but later it seems to slow down.
